Common Skin Disorders Identified
Countless skin conditions can offer with differing degrees of seriousness and intricacy, making dermatological proficiency vital for precise medical diagnosis and administration. Amongst one of the most widespread problems are acne vulgaris, dermatitis, psoriasis, and dermatitis.
Acne vulgaris, defined by the existence of papules, pustules, and comedones, largely affects adolescents however can linger into adulthood. Eczema, or atopic dermatitis, is a persistent inflammatory problem that causes dry, scratchy, and irritated skin. Psoriasis is an autoimmune condition that materializes as red, scaly plaques, primarily on extensor surface areas, and can significantly influence the quality of life.
Other usual disorders consist of rosacea, which provides with facial flushing and visible capillary, and seborrheic dermatitis, frequently resulting in dandruff and oily patches on the scalp. Fungal infections, such as tinea pedis (athlete's foot) and tinea corporis (ringworm), are likewise frequently encountered.

Diagnostic Methods Utilized
Just how do dermatologists precisely detect various skin problems? Skin doctors utilize a mix of clinical examinations, diagnostic devices, and specialized strategies to make certain specific identification of skin problem. The first action normally entails a complete clinical history and physical exam. Throughout this process, skin specialists evaluate the client's signs, beginning, period, and any kind of possible triggers.
Among the main diagnostic strategies is dermoscopy, which utilizes a portable tool to magnify skin sores, enabling comprehensive examination of frameworks not noticeable to the naked eye. In addition, skin biopsies are often carried out, wherein a little sample of skin is removed for histopathological analysis. This method is invaluable for diagnosing problems such as melanoma and various other skin cancers.
Patch testing is an additional crucial technique utilized to identify contact dermatitis by revealing percentages of potential allergens to the skin. Moreover, research laboratory examinations, including blood examinations and cultures, may be carried out to rule out systemic concerns or infections. Jointly, these analysis methods allow dermatologists to formulate a detailed understanding of skin problems, bring about exact diagnoses and informed client management.

Treatment Options Available
A vast array of therapy alternatives is available for taking care of skin problems, customized to the specific problem and private client requirements. Dermatologists use both systemic and topical treatments, depending on the seriousness and kind of skin problem. Topical therapies, such as corticosteroids, retinoids, and calcineurin inhibitors, are commonly recommended for conditions like dermatitis, psoriasis, and acne. These agents target inflammation and advertise skin healing.
For a lot more extreme problems, systemic therapies may be essential. These consist of dental medicines such as anti-biotics for bacterial infections and immunosuppressants for autoimmune disorders. Biologics, a more recent class of medications, have actually revealed efficiency in treating persistent inflammatory conditions like psoriasis and atopic dermatitis.
